Sublime多行编辑

Sublime多行编辑

Sublime是一款轻量级的代码编辑器,具有丰富的插件和功能,在多行编辑方面尤为强大。本文将从多个方面对Sublime的多行编辑功能进行详细讲解。一、光标多选 Sublime通过使用鼠标或快捷键来实现光标多选。鼠标多选可以通过按住鼠标左键并在文本上下拖动来实现。快捷键多选可以通过同时按下Alt + 鼠标左键或Ctrl + Shift + L(Windows和Linux)/Command + Shi

corr函数的全面解析

corr函数的全面解析

一、python corr函数 在Python中使用corr函数可以计算两个数据序列之间的相关系数,可以使用pandas库中的corr()函数,也可以使用numpy库的corrcoef()函数。 使用pandas中的corr()函数时,需要先将需要计算相关系数的两个数据序列放入DataFrame中,再调用corr()函数,如下面的示例:import pandas as pd# 将数据放入DataF

Vue长按事件用法介绍

Vue长按事件用法介绍

Vue的长按事件在实际开发中经常被用到,本文将从多个方面对Vue长按事件做详细的阐述,包括长按事件的定义、实现、参数、应用实例等。相信读完本文,你对Vue长按事件会有更加深入的理解。一、长按事件的定义Vue的长按事件指的是在一个元素上面,用户长时间按住该元素,便会触发该事件。需要注意的是,这个长按事件既可以绑定在普通元素上,也可以绑定在Vue组件上。二、长按事件的实现要实现Vue的长按事件,首先需

原生点击事件的详细解析

原生点击事件的详细解析

一、原生点击事件修饰符 在原生JavaScript中,为了更好地控制事件流,可以在原生点击事件上加上修饰符。这些修饰符分别是:event.preventDefault():取消事件的默认动作event.stopPropagation():停止事件冒泡event.stopImmediatePropagation():立即停止事件的传播,即停止当前元素其他的事件监听器被调用下面是一个示例代码,演示如何

详解yml配置list

详解yml配置list

一、yml配置list集合 yml配置文件是一种非常常见的配置文件,可以在其中定义集合类型,其中包含了list集合。list集合是一个有序的集合,其中可以存储多个相同类型的元素。下面是一个list集合的例子: fruits:- apple- banana- orange上面的例子中,定义了一个名称为fruits的list集合,其中存储了三个字符串类型的元素。 可以通过在配置文件中加入新的元素来扩展

iOS折线图的全面解析

iOS折线图的全面解析

一、iOS折线图App iOS折线图App是一款基于iOS系统的折线图制作软件。该软件提供了丰富的图表样式、数据格式化选项和导出功能,使得用户能够通过轻松优雅的方式完成自己的数据展示任务。二、折线图怎么制作 折线图的制作主要分为以下几步: 1、准备数据源let data = [10, 30, 20, 40, 50, 80, 70]2、创建折线图对象let chart = LineChartView

HTTP请求443错误

HTTP请求443错误

HTTP请求443错误指的是在使用HTTPS协议进行通信时,客户端尝试连接服务器的443端口(HTTPS默认端口),但是出现连接错误。本文将从多个方面对HTTP请求443错误进行详细的阐述,并给出相应的解决方法。一、协议选择错误 在使用HTTPS协议进行通信时,客户端需要向服务器端发起握手,握手成功后才能进行通信。客户端握手请求会向服务器发送一条信息,表明客户端支持的SSL/TLS协议版本和加密算

汉字的ASCII码详解

汉字的ASCII码详解

一、汉字的ASCII码值范围 ASCII码是指美国信息交换标准代码(The American Standard Code for Information Interchange) 汉字的ASCII码值范围为0xB0A1到0xF7FE,共有6763个码位二、汉字ASCII码是输出码吗 汉字的ASCII码不是输出码,因为它并不是所有的输入设备都应该输出汉字的ASCII码三、汉字的ASCII码对照表/*

JavaDoc注释规范

JavaDoc注释规范

一、什么是JavaDoc注释规范 JavaDoc注释规范是指为Java程序中的方法、变量、类等元素添加文档注释,以使得开发人员和其他使用该程序的人能够更好地了解代码的结构、意图以及使用方法。 JavaDoc注释规范包括注释的格式、内容、位置等多个方面,下面将从这些方面来详细阐述。二、JavaDoc注释规范的格式 JavaDoc注释使用特殊的格式进行书写,格式为“/** ... */”,其中“...

Mybatis驼峰详解

Mybatis驼峰详解

一、什么是mybatis驼峰命名驼峰命名法(CamelCase)是一种变量命名的规则,其中第一个单词以小写字母开始,后面的单词则首字母大写。MyBatis支持使用驼峰命名法来自动映射数据库列名和Java对象的属性名。具体来说,当实体类中的变量名是驼峰命名时,MyBatis会自动将该变量名与数据库列名(下划线区分的)进行映射。使用驼峰命名法不仅可以让代码更加清晰易读,而且能够大大减少手动映射的工作量

Canoe安装教程详细

Canoe安装教程详细

一、Canoe安装教程详细8.0 Canoe是一款流程工具集,是全球最火的LIN、CAN分析工具之一。Canoe8.0在系统支持上较老,要求安装32位操作系统。下面是Canoe8.0的安装教程。1、下载Canoe8.0安装软件及注册机,并将其保存在系统硬盘中。安装软件下载地址:https://download.csdn.net/download/qq_40910773/13551551 注册机下载

Nacos账号密码详解

Nacos账号密码详解

一、Nacos账号密码设置 Nacos是一个开源的注册中心和配置中心项目,为Nacos的安全性考虑在企业内部使用时需要启用账号密码登录功能。在使用Nacos前,需要先设置账号密码。 以下是设置规则: 1. 默认账号:nacos,密码:nacos 2. 账号、密码不能为空 3. 账号只允许输入英文大小写、数字、中划线、下划线,且长度不能少于4位 4. 密码只允许输入英文大小写、数字、特殊符号,且长度

互补松弛条件的详细阐述

互补松弛条件的详细阐述

一、互补松弛条件指什么 互补松弛条件是线性规划中的一个概念,它是指在线性规划问题中,松弛变量和非松弛变量必须同时为0或同时大于0。也就是说,当非松弛变量为0时,松弛变量必须大于0;当松弛变量为0时,非松弛变量必须大于0。 互补松弛条件给出了非松弛变量和松弛变量相对的限制条件,这个条件可以避免不可能的解,同时也为求解最优解提供有效的条件。二、互补松弛条件对应不等式约束 在线性规划问题中,约束条件往往

libnsl的全面解析

libnsl的全面解析

一、libnsl是什么 libnsl是Unix/Linux系统下的一个开源C语言库,全称为“network services library”,提供了对许多网络服务程序的网络接口调用。其主要功能包括获取主机名、网络名称解析、套接字操作、RPC服务等。 相比于其它库,libnsl提供的是一套相对简单的接口,适用于在不需要高级多线程支持的情况下编写简单的、小规模的网络应用程序。二、libnsl.so.

启动nginx命令详解

启动nginx命令详解

一、启动nginx命令 Linuxsudo /usr/local/nginx/sbin/nginx在Linux系统中,要启动Nginx服务,需使用sudo权限执行启动命令。启动命令中,nginx是Nginx服务的启动命令,/usr/local/nginx是Nginx安装的默认路径,在实际使用中需根据具体安装路径进行修改。而/sbin目录则是Linux下存放系统管理员执行的二进制命令,即超级用户的成

Latex任意符号详解

Latex任意符号详解

一、Latex符号大全 在Latex中,有着大量的特殊符号,这些符号方便了数学公式的编辑和排版,下面列出了常用的一些符号:Symbol Command Description$\bullet$ \bullet bullet $\cdot$ \cdot multiplica

Vue横向布局用法介绍

Vue横向布局用法介绍

Vue是一款流行的JavaScript框架,其横向布局可以用于构建响应式网站设计。本文将从多个方面进行详细阐述Vue横向布局的实现方法和应用场景。一、基础布局 Vue的基础布局是在HTML中使用flexbox模式构建。在CSS中使用flex属性,可以将元素按照横向或纵向的方式布局。flex属性是一个复合属性,有三个属性值: display: flex; flex-direction: row/co

Idea热更新全面解析

Idea热更新全面解析

一、Idea热更新设置 热更新是一种实时部署代码的技术。在开发过程中,难免需要修改代码并进行调试。传统的做法是将代码重新打包并重启服务器,这给开发带来了诸多不便。热更新则可以实现在代码修改后无需重启服务器即可直接生效,极大提高了开发效率。 在Idea中,启用热更新非常简单。只需要进入Idea的设置界面,找到Build, Execution, Deployment -> Compiler选项,勾选“

Vue清除定时器的方法

Vue清除定时器的方法

一、Vue清除定时器方法 在Vue中使用定时器可以使用JavaScript的setTimeout()和setInterval()方法。这两个方法都可以返回一个ID,以便在需要时可以使用clearTimeout()和clearInterval()方法来清除定时器。例如:let timerId = setInterval(() => {console.log('Hello world') }, 100

鸿蒙开发语言arkts如何

鸿蒙开发语言arkts如何

ArkTS是一种面向对象的编程语言,由华为在2020年推出,作为其软件开发工具。这种语言是TypeScript的增强型语言,兼容JS语言和TS语言的生态。 ArkTS具有以下特点: 简洁自然的描述机制:ArkTS可以进行自定义能力的增强,比如自定义组件,实现了组件化机制。这种自定义组件可以被其他自定义组件所引用,形成新的更高级的组合型组件,这样可以重复利用业务应用中使用频次高的复杂组件,提高开发效